Black Barn Backyard Ultra - Bonney Lake, WA
Black Barn Backyard Ultra is a Last Runner Standing event held on October 3, 2026 in Bonney Lake, Washington at 11315 Angeline Rd E. The race is organized by Freedom Ultra Runners and uses the Backyard Ultra format, where athletes run repeated one-lap loops and the last runner to complete a lap is the winner.
The event places a $100 bill in a clear container at the start of each new lap. The accumulated prize in the jar is split between the final two runners: the winner receives 75 percent and the runner who went the second longest receives 25 percent. Prize totals increase as laps accumulate.
Every runner who completes 24 laps (100 miles) receives a custom engraved belt buckle. All participants receive a DNF medal engraved with their laps or miles completed, with a special medal reserved for the winner. Additional items include a T-shirt (sizes and quantities may be limited for late registrants), a sticker kit, a cowbell, and other event items.
Race rules emphasize lap protocol and self-support. Runners must be in the starting area at the start of each lap and begin with the field. No outside aid or crewing is allowed during a lap. Water and a limited supply of prepackaged food are available at the start/finish; competitors are responsible for their own nutrition and aid.
